雖然我們在Linux VPS、服務器安裝WEB環境比較方便,可以選擇面板或者一鍵包,但是有些我們需要深入學習的網友不會選擇一鍵安裝,而是會嘗試編譯安裝。這樣可以學到一些內在的技術。一般我們較爲習慣選擇Ubuntu系統,道理是這個系統軟件安裝起來比較簡單,即便有不存在的源也會提示告知如何補充安裝。
今天,BandwagonHost中文網在這裏記錄這篇如何在Ubuntu 18.04系統中安裝Apache, MySQL和PHP環境。這裏我們不是採用最新的或者指定的軟件版本,而是直接在服務器中編輯自帶的源安裝的。
第一、升級軟件版本
sudo apt-get update -y
sudo apt-get upgrade -y
我們可以將當前系統的源升級到最新版本。
第二、安裝和啓動Apache
sudo apt-get install apache2 -y
sudo systemctl start apache2.service
我們直接編譯Apache源安裝,安裝完畢之後我們在瀏覽器中默認打開IP地址可以看到Apache安裝成功的默認提示頁面。
第三、安裝MySQL數據庫
sudo apt-get install mysql-server -y
數據庫安裝完畢之後,我們需要進行設置安全。
sudo mysql_secure_installation
根據提示我們設置賬戶密碼修改以及一些清理默認數據表。設置密碼之後,我們其他可以回車默認都可以。
第四、安裝PHP以及組件
sudo apt-get install php -y
這裏直接安裝系統自帶的PHP軟件版本,如果我們需要安裝指定版本需要自定義安裝。
sudo apt-get install php-{bcmath,bz2,intl,gd,mbstring,mysql,zip,fpm} -y
這裏需要安裝PHP支持的軟件。
第五、啓動和測試
sudo systemctl enable apache2.service
sudo systemctl enable mysql.service
這裏我們需要啓動Apache和MySQL。
systemctl restart apache2.service
最後重啓生效。
這樣,我們在Ubuntu環境中安裝PHP、Apache,以及PHP完畢,對於我們需要的其他軟件調試功能可以在基礎上操作。
未經允許不得轉載:Bandwagonhost中文網 » 記錄在Ubuntu 18.04系統中安裝Apache, MySQL和PHP環境